Pyranose N-glycosyl amines: emerging targets with diverse biological potential
1Department of Chemistry, Youngstown State University, 1 University Plaza, Youngstown, OH 44555, USA. pnorris@ysu.edu
Abstract:
Interest in the chemistry and biological properties of non-nucleoside N-glycosidic compounds has gathered pace over the past several years; the occurrence of the N-glycoside moiety in glycoproteins and a range of active natural products has prompted the synthesis of a diverse spectrum of related materials with promising potential in medicinal chemistry. Particularly prominent has been the synthesis of novel N-glycosyl amides, 1,2,3-triazoles, and progress in the construction and diversification of natural products such as the mannopeptimycins and indolocarbazoles, each of which are discussed in this article.
